What is 9/6 times 20/4

The given fractions are 9/6 and 20/4

Firstly the numerators 9 and 20 are multiplied and

Then the denominators 6 and 4 are multiplied

= 9 x 20/6 x 4

= 180/24

15/2

The Fraction Value we get,

Result: 15/2
